## Tollgate Environments

Three environments: dev, staging, prod. The session-token refresh bug (tokens expiring mid-refresh under load) is fixed in 2.9.1; staging and prod are patched, dev lags. Do not promote builds older than 2.9.1. Refresh intervals differ per environment. Current staging values follow.

settings of yawif-yafop:
[druys]
port = 9000
region = south-3
host = druys.zemvarsoft.internal
team = frador
timeout_ms = 3000
retries = 4

## Key Ceremony Checklist — Item 7

- [ ] Before we seal the Hollowbrace signing keys, confirm the leaked-file-descriptor hunt from last sprint is actually closed. Run the `fd-sweep` audit one more time on the ceremony host — a stray descriptor to the key material would be very bad. Once the sweep comes back clean, unlock the ceremony vault using the recovery passphrase noted directly below.

strongbox words: druath-quenael

Cloudmoor's managed resolver has been returning SERVFAIL intermittently for our staging zone since the 14th, roughly 2% of lookups. The vendor attributes it to a cache-poisoning mitigation rolled out on their anycast fleet and has offered a dedicated resolver pool as a workaround. We have accepted the pool for staging only; production stays on the default fleet pending their fix, expected next sprint. Release sign-off should note this as a known risk. To confirm the workaround status before cutting a release, contact their support liaison.

billing contact of hadug-kafop = prawyn@qorvelsys.internal

FINANCE REVIEW SUMMARY — PILOT CHURN

Churn in the Larkspur pilot exceeded forecast, concentrated among small accounts onboarded in the first wave. Revenue impact is modest; acquisition spend on the cohort is written off. Retention fixes ship next cycle. Margin on remaining pilot accounts holds above plan. The board should read the confidential note below before the pilot go/no-go decision.

board note of kawig-tahog: Ulairax Works is in early talks to buy Noriusix Works for about $31.4 million. The Pelmir launch date is April 2, and nothing goes to the press before then.